Why Accounts Payable Complexity Increases Over Time
In the early stages, AP can be handled with basic tools and manual processes. However, as organizations grow, AP challenges multiply:
-
Higher invoice volumes
-
Multiple vendors and locations
-
Complex approval workflows
-
Increased compliance requirements
-
Lack of spend visibility
At this point, manual or entry-level AP tools often become bottlenecks rather than solutions.
What Is Coupa and How Does It Support AP?
Coupa is a cloud-based business spend management (BSM) platform designed to centralize and automate procurement, invoicing, payments, and expense management.
From an AP perspective, Coupa helps businesses:
-
Automate invoice capture and matching
-
Standardize approval workflows
-
Improve spend visibility
-
Strengthen compliance and audit trails
-
Integrate AP with procurement and payments
It’s especially powerful for organizations managing high transaction volumes and complex approval structures.
When Should You Consider Using Coupa for AP?
Coupa isn’t for everyone at every stage. Here are clear signs your business may be ready.
1. Your Invoice Volume Is High and Growing
If your AP team is processing hundreds or thousands of invoices per month, manual handling becomes risky and inefficient.
Coupa helps by:
-
Automating invoice ingestion
-
Reducing manual data entry
-
Supporting three-way matching
This improves accuracy and speeds up processing cycles.
2. You Need Stronger Spend Control
Many finance leaders struggle with fragmented spend data across departments. Without centralized visibility, it’s difficult to control costs.
Coupa provides:
-
Real-time spend tracking
-
Category-level insights
-
Policy-based approvals
This allows finance teams to proactively manage costs instead of reacting after the fact.
3. Compliance and Audit Readiness Are Critical
For regulated industries or large enterprises, compliance isn’t optional.
Coupa supports:
-
Detailed audit trails
-
Approval history tracking
-
Policy enforcement
This makes audits smoother and reduces compliance risk.

When Coupa Might Not Be the Right Fit
Coupa may not be ideal if:
-
Invoice volumes are very low
-
Approval workflows are simple
-
Budget constraints outweigh efficiency gains
In such cases, lighter AP solutions may be sufficient until complexity increases.
